主要观点总结
本文是对Manus创始人季逸超在其博客上发表的《Context Engineering for AI Agents: Lessons from Building Manus》一文的中文翻译。文章主要介绍了在构建AI智能体时,如何通过上下文工程来优化AI产品的性能和用户体验。文章涵盖了实验科学、KV缓存设计、动态操作空间管理、文件系统作为外部上下文、注意力操控、错误恢复能力等方面的内容。
关键观点总结
关键观点1: KV缓存的重要性及其实践建议
KV缓存命中率是生产级AI Agent最重要的单一指标。为了提高缓存命中率,需要保持提示词前缀的稳定性,避免修改历史动作或观察结果,确保序列化过程的确定性,并在必要时明确标记缓存断点。
关键观点2: 动态操作空间管理
随着Agent的能力不断扩展,其操作空间会变得愈发复杂。为了优化动作选择,Manus采用感知上下文的状态机来管理工具的可用性,通过直接掩码logits来约束动作选择。
关键观点3: 文件系统的应用作为外部上下文
当前的前沿LLM面临上下文长度的问题。为了应对这一问题,Manus将文件系统视为最终的上下文,采用可恢复的压缩策略,并训练模型按需读写文件。
关键观点4: 注意力操控的重要性
通过复述来操控注意力,避免Agent在执行复杂任务时迷失中间目标。创建待办事项列表并随着任务的推进逐步更新,以此来引导模型的注意力。
关键观点5: 错误恢复能力的重要性及实践建议
Agent会犯错,这是现实。保留失败的尝试并隐式地更新模型内部认知是提高Agent行为最有效的方法之一。
关键观点6: 警惕少样本提示的陷阱
少样本提示在Agent系统中可能适得其反。为了避免思维定式,需要增加上下文的多样性,引入少量结构化的变体来打破行为定式。
免责声明
免责声明:本文内容摘要由平台算法生成,仅为信息导航参考,不代表原文立场或观点。
原文内容版权归原作者所有,如您为原作者并希望删除该摘要或链接,请通过
【版权申诉通道】联系我们处理。